How is the president of Brazil elected?

The president of Brazil is elected through direct elections every four years. Brazilian citizens over 18 years of age have the right to vote. If no candidate obtains more than 50% of the votes in the first round, a second round is held between the two most voted candidates.

What is the eviction cleanup action in Mexican civil law?

The action for recovery by eviction is the right that the buyer of an asset has to claim from the seller the restitution of the price paid, plus the damages suffered, when he loses ownership of the asset by a final court ruling.
